Maintaining the beauty and longevity of hardwood floors requires specialized cleaning equipment. A high-quality hardwood floor vacuum is specifically designed to gently and effectively remove dirt, dust, and debris without damaging the delicate surface.
Unlike traditional vacuums with rotating brushes that can scratch or gouge hardwood, the best hardwood floor vacuums utilize soft bristles or microfiber pads to gently sweep away surface debris. They often feature adjustable suction power to accommodate different floor finishes and levels of dirt. Additionally, many models incorporate HEPA filtration systems to capture allergens and improve indoor air quality.
When choosing the best hardwood floor vacuum, consider factors such as the size of the cleaning area, the type of hardwood flooring, and the presence of rugs or carpets. Regular vacuuming with the appropriate equipment is crucial for preserving the natural luster and structural integrity of hardwood floors, making it a worthwhile investment for homeowners seeking to maintain the beauty of their flooring for years to come.

2. Adjustable Suction
The adjustable suction power of the best hardwood floor vacuums is a crucial feature that allows for customized cleaning based on the type of hardwood flooring and the level of dirt present. Different hardwood finishes, such as polyurethane, wax, or oil, require varying levels of suction to effectively remove dirt and debris without damaging the surface.
For example, delicate finishes like wax or oil require a lower suction setting to avoid scratching or removing the protective layer. On the other hand, heavily soiled floors or those with deep grooves may necessitate a higher suction setting to thoroughly extract dirt and dust. The adjustable suction power of the best hardwood floor vacuums empowers homeowners to tailor the cleaning process to the specific needs of their floors, ensuring optimal care and maintenance.

Essential Tips for Maintaining Hardwood Floors with the Best Vacuum
Regular vacuuming with the best hardwood floor vacuum is crucial for preserving the beauty and longevity of your hardwood floors. Here are some essential tips to help you get the most out of your vacuum and keep your floors looking their best:
Tip 1: Vacuum Regularly
Regular vacuuming removes loose dirt and debris that can scratch and damage hardwood floors. Aim to vacuum at least once a week, or more often in high-traffic areas.
Tip 2: Use the Correct Vacuum Head
Choose a vacuum head specifically designed for hardwood floors. These heads typically have soft bristles or microfiber pads that gently sweep away debris without damaging the finish.
Tip 3: Adjust the Suction Power
Many hardwood floor vacuums have adjustable suction power. Adjust the suction to the appropriate level for your floor type. Delicate finishes require a lower suction setting, while heavily soiled floors may need a higher setting.
Tip 4: Empty the Vacuum Bag or Canister Regularly
A full vacuum bag or canister can reduce suction power and decrease the effectiveness of your vacuum. Empty the bag or canister after each use, or more often if needed.
Tip 5: Clean the Vacuum Filter
A dirty filter can also reduce suction power and hinder the vacuum’s ability to remove allergens and dust. Clean the filter according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
Tip 6: Avoid Using Harsh Chemicals
Harsh chemicals can damage hardwood floors. Avoid using detergents or cleaning solutions that are not specifically designed for hardwood.
Tip 7: Protect Floors from Scratches
Place mats or rugs at entrances to trap dirt and debris before it gets on your hardwood floors. Use furniture pads on the legs of furniture to prevent scratches.
Tip 8: Clean Up Spills Immediately
Spills can damage hardwood floors if not cleaned up promptly. Use a soft, absorbent cloth to blot up spills and wipe the area dry.
By following these tips, you can keep your hardwood floors looking beautiful and protected for years to come.
